Marvel Architect
Having just laid siege to the city and massacring thousands of Gallic defenders, Caesar has instructed you, his most capable governor to build a great city within the citadel walls of Avericum, Gaul.
Surely those who escaped a grim end would run to their superiors. Though with such a defeat, Caesar doubts they would be able to muster enough forces in the next several years.
Our military camp is still functioning outside the city walls and a small part of the populace still resides within. Rebuild the city, and establish trade and bring weapons to equip our soldiers for retaliation.
Scenario Info -
A light military mission
Though not part of the objectives, the map is intended to preserve much of the city walls as possible. |

Of course is not only monuments itself but the way they changed the game. Ippodrome is kind of vital for patricians and entertainment, oracle for please the gods, avoid temple spam and desireability; they need resorces, labor, guild and werehouses to be built. Also military mechanics is different...

Playability: 5
Despite playing for years and considered myself very experienced, I just realized that Favor can be infinitely pushed up by giving gifts. I thought that past giving three (3) gifts for each category, the gifts will not yield any more Favor. Guess I can still learn something new eh
Balance: 4
Good export and import for ease of building palace blocks. But the 'light' military campaign caught me off guard, the enemies are a lot stronger and I had to resort to build an even more fortified garrison
Creativity: 5
See map design
Map Design: 5
For extra challenge I tried to maintain the walls and multiple barracks (I love multi rax). With one exception I had to break one wall to connect the bridge, but I built some forts around it so sneaky evil doers won't get pass that area.
The map itself is nice, but there's ONE particular rock that prevents me from making a bridge to connect the top left area. I would love to make use of the forest areas at the edge.
